Key Ingredients of Mayonnaise

The magic in every jar of mayonnaise begins with its fundamental ingredients, vegetable oil, egg yolks, and an acidic ingredient such as vinegar or lemon juice. Both are critical to the smooth, rich taste we all love.

Vegetable Oil: Vegetable oil is the main component of mayonnaise, and it constitutes more than 65 percent to 80 percent of mayonnaise. The oil used can be different, but soybean oil is usually preferred because of the neutral flavor and the price. Other oils such as canola or maize oil may also be utilized with a balance of cost and desired taste and texture profiles.

Egg Yolks: Egg yolks play an important role in their emulsifying ability. They are rich in lecithin, a natural emulsifier, that aids in mixing oil and water to form a stable emulsion. In commercial production, the yolk is frequently utilized in other forms, as fresh, pasteurized liquid or in powdered form. The proportion of egg should be well balanced; a small amount may give a poor emulsion, and an excessive amount may overpower other flavors.

Vinegar or Lemon Juice: The acidic ingredients, like vinegar or lemon juice, give the dish a tangy taste and stabilize the emulsion. They also help in the preservation of mayonnaise by reducing its pH. Vinegar of different types, such as white or cider vinegar, may be used, each with a different flavor profile. Lemon or lime juice, diluted with water, is also a common variant, particularly those that want a fresher, more citrusy taste.

Water: Water may also be used to change the consistency of mayonnaise. In commercial production, the water content must be regulated so as to retain the desired viscosity and shelf life.

Spices and Seasonings: Mayonnaise can be flavored with a range of spices and seasonings. Typical additions are salt, sugar, and mustard. Mustard not only provides flavor, but also acts as a second emulsifier. Other seasonings such as herbs and spices may be added to taste and regional preferences.

Stability and Flavor Additives: Additives are added in order to obtain the desired consistency and shelf-life. These could be thickeners such as modified food starches, particularly in low-fat varieties where they can be used to replace the texture that is provided by egg yolks and oil. They are added with preservatives such as calcium disodium EDTA to extend shelf-life. Other emulsifiers and stabilizers are also added to some recipes to maintain consistency in texture.

Alternative Ingredients of Special Varieties: Manufacturers also make variations of mayonnaise to respond to dietary restrictions and preferences. As an example, in certain cultures, there is a requirement of eggless mayonnaise that does not contain egg yolks and usually contains alternative emulsifying agents.

Why Emulsifiers Are Essential in Mayonnaise

Egg yolks aren’t just for richness, they’re a natural emulsifier. In other words, they enable oil and water to combine, which don’t normally mix, into a happy emulsion, providing mayonnaise its stable, creamy texture.

The Mayonnaise Manufacturing Process

So, now, we can look into the step-by-step process of mayonnaise production starting with raw ingredients and ending with the final product. It is a painstaking procedure that makes sure every jar is of high quality and taste.

1. Preparation of Ingredients

The process starts with the preparation of the basic ingredients: vegetable oil, egg yolks, and an acidic substance (vinegar or lemon juice). In business, the egg yolks can be in liquid or powder form and the oil is normally a neutral one such as soybean oil.

2. Mixing and Emulsification

The secret of mayonnaise manufacturing is the process of emulsification. This step is the progressive addition of oil to a mixture of water and egg yolks. The mixers used are high shear mixers to make the emulsion smooth and uniform. The process involves strict control of the flow of oil to prevent the breakage of the emulsion.

3. Flavors and Seasoning

Seasonings like salt, sugar and mustard are added after the basic emulsion is completed. The mustard does not only improve the flavor but also stabilizes the emulsion further

4. Pasteurization to be Safe

The mayonnaise is pasteurized to guarantee the safety of the product and prolong shelf life. This is done by heating the mixture to a certain temperature so as to kill any harmful bacteria without cooking the eggs.

5. Obtaining Desired Consistency

Mayonnaise viscosity is a very important quality parameter. Depending on the desired consistency, water and thickeners (such as modified food starch in the low-fat versions) are added. This is an important step in getting the correct texture and mouth feel.

6. Quality Control Testing

Every batch of mayonnaise is tested. Other parameters such as pH, viscosity and flavor are tested against stringent criteria to maintain consistency and quality.

7. Packaging

After all the quality checks have been done on the mayonnaise, it is transferred to the bottling or packaging area. In this case, it is poured into jars, bottles, or sachets, capped and labeled to be distributed.

8. Storage and Distribution

The end products are then kept under a controlled environment until they are delivered to retail stores or to the consumers directly.

Essential Equipment for Mayonnaise Production

Production of mayonnaise is a complicated process that has to be precise and consistent. To do this, modern factories use various modern equipment.

Every machine is crucial in the determination of quality and efficiency of production.

1. High-Shear Mixers

In the manufacture of mayonnaise, high-shear mixers are necessary in the initial emulsification phase. The Lifting Homogenizer Mixer by YUANYANG is a high-speed rotor-stator system which provides strong shear forces that break down oil droplets and disperse them evenly into the egg yolk and water phase.

This makes it a stable emulsion and does not allow separation of oil and water to form the smooth base of mayonnaise. The mixer has a lifting head design and variable frequency speed control which makes it suitable to use on different formulations and viscosities such as mayonnaise.

2. Homogenizers and Emulsifiers

Emulsifiers and homogenizers are essential in order to attain the creamy texture and consistent quality that consumers demand. The Vacuum Emulsifier Mixer manufactured by YUANYANG works under vacuum conditions and is able to eliminate air bubbles and increase the stability of the product.

The combined high-shear homogenizing system minimizes the size of oil droplets to 0.2-2 microns making the mayonnaise thicker, shinier and more stable. The vacuum atmosphere not only inhibits oxidation, it also helps maintain the natural flavor and color of the finished product, and increases its shelf life.

3. Pasteurization Systems

Pasteurization is critical in the extension of shelf life and safety of mayonnaise. The procedure entails heating the product to a certain temperature in order to kill harmful bacteria.

The advanced pasteurization systems are made to accomplish this task without affecting the quality of the mayonnaise.

4. Filling and Bottling Machinery

When the mayonnaise is completely emulsified and homogenized, it should be packed safely and correctly. YUANYANG Vertical Piston Filling Machine is specifically designed to fill viscous products such as mayonnaise, and this machine will provide accurate portioning during each fill.

The piston mechanism ensures that the same amount of filling is done in different jars, bottles, or containers and the hygienic, automated process reduces chances of contamination. This makes the production efficient and meets the high standards of food safety, resulting in a ready-to-sell product.

5. Quality Control Instruments

To guarantee that every batch of mayonnaise is of the required standards, quality control tools are applied. These can be pH meters, viscosity testers and other analytical equipment. They give precise measurements that aid in consistency in all the batches of mayonnaise produced.

6. Refrigeration and Freezing Equipment

Mayonnaise must be stored properly after production before it is distributed. Cooling and storage facilities are used to keep the mayonnaise at the right temperature to keep the quality of the mayonnaise until the consumer.

One of the most important pieces of equipment in this process is the Lifting High-Shear Homogenizer Mixer, which works in a number of important stages:

1. Initial Mixing

The process starts with the addition of the base liquid, normally water, into the mixing tank. When the mixer is engaged, egg yolks are added as natural emulsifiers. The lifting design of YUANYANG allows the rotor-stator head to be placed in the most optimal position, so that the egg yolks are dispersed rapidly and the mixture is ready to be emulsified.

2. Intensive Shearing

The ingredients become subjected to strong shearing as they are forced into the narrow gap between the rotor and stator as the mixture passes through the high-speed rotor and stator. This step disperses oil droplets into microscopic sizes and disperses them uniformly in the mix to create a stable and homogeneous emulsion.

3. Continuous Blending

The system recycles ingredients in the homogenizing head so that each part of the batch is subjected to multiple high-shear processing. This cycle yields a smooth, homogenous, and creamy mayonnaise with uniform texture, which is ready to be refined in the Vacuum Emulsifier Mixer and be packed with the Vertical Piston Filling Machine.
